
AristófanesFTP
Membros-
Total de itens
27 -
Registro em
-
Última visita
Tudo que AristófanesFTP postou
-
mas eu tenho que terminar isse sistema.
-
não consigo sair deste erro.
-
deu esse erro aqui o. Parse error: syntax error, unexpected '[' in C:\xampp\htdocs\sistemadelogin\logar.php on line 14 login = mysql_fetch_array[login];
-
Não da pra ver os erros porque ele mostra e sai rapido. acrescentei. session_start(); e mesmo assim da deu. consegui tirar um print do erro são esses. Undefined variable: login in logar.php on line 7 Undefined variable: senha in logar.php on line 7 Undefined variable: login in logar.php on line 12 Undefined variable: loginbanco in logar.php on line 12 Undefined variable: senha in logar.php on line 12 Undefined variable: senhabanco in logar.php on line 12 Use of undefined contant login - assumed 'login' in logar.php line 14 Function session_register() is deprecated in logar.php line 14 Use of undefined contant senha - assumed 'senha' in logar.php line 15 Function session_register() is deprecated in logar.php line 15
-
ele entra em uns erros dps ele volta para tela de login.
-
Ok pessoal este aviso não é erro certo, obrigo por ter ajudado nesta etapa vlw mesmo estou grato. so que fui logar e. dados esta incluindo no banco e tudo mais so que, na hora de logar na esta logando. não da nenhum erro so não passa para a outra página. codigo do login. <html> <head> <title>Documento sem título</title> </head> <body> <form action="logar.php" method="POST"> <table width="483" align="center"> <tr> <td width="60"><font color="#000000" size="1" face="Verdana, Arial, Helvetica, sans-serif"><strong>Usuário:</strong></font></td> <td width="129"><font color="#000000" size="1" face="Verdana, Arial, Helvetica, sans-serif"> <input name="login" type="text" id="login" size="20"> </font></td> <td width="63"><div align="center"><font color="#000000" size="1" face="Verdana, Arial, Helvetica, sans-serif"><strong>Senha:</strong></font></div> </td> <td width="133"><font color="#000000" size="1" face="Verdana, Arial, Helvetica, sans-serif"> <input name="senha" type="password" id="senha" size="20" maxlength="10"> </font></td> <td width="74"><div align="center"><font color="#000000" size="1" face="Verdana, Arial, Helvetica, sans-serif"> <input type="submit" value="Logar" name="entrar"> </font></div></td> </tr> </table> </form> </body> </html> bem simples html que chama logar certo. agora o codigo do logar.<? include "configuracao.php"; $db = mysql_connect ($host, $login_db, $senha_db); $basedados = mysql_select_db($database); $resultado = mysql_query("SELECT login, senha FROM usuarios_vip WHERE login='$login' AND senha='$senha'") or print (mysql_error()); while($linha = mysql_fetch_array($resultado)){ $loginbanco = $linha["login"]; $senhabanco = $linha["senha"]; } if($loginbanco == $login AND $senhabanco == $senha){ session_register(login); session_register(senha); header("Location: area_vip.php"); } else{ echo " <META HTTP-EQUIV=REFRESH CONTENT='0; URL=login.php'> <script type=\"text/javascript\"> alert(\"Erro: Usuário ou senha inválidos!\"); </script> "; } ?>
-
já desativei e ainda esta dando gente. la em php.ini ok
-
e como faço isso ESerra
-
mesma coisa.
-
o sua linha de codigo deu os erros que o meu dava antes, deixei o meu mesmo. ta mesmo erro na mesmo linha. Notice: Undefined variable: errors in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 47 if ( $errors == "" ) { $cadastrar = mysql_query("INSERT INTO usuarios_vip (nome, nascimento, sexo, tel, cel, email, endereco, bairro, cep, cidade, estado, login, senha) VALUES ('$nome','$nascimento','$sexo','$tel','$cel','$email','$endereco','$bairro','$cep','$cidade','$estado','$login','$senha')", $db); if ( $cadastrar == 1 ) { echo "<font size=1 face=Verdana, Arial, Helvetica, sans-serif><br><br>Olá, $nome !<br><br>Agora você já pode acessar a área VIP com o seu nome de usuário ($login) e com sua senha.<br><br>A equipe do Kadett Clube DF agradece e espera poder ajudar sempre que preciso.</font></div>"; } else { echo "Ocorreu um erro no servidor ao tentar se cadastrar."; } } else { echo "Ocorrram os seguintes erros ao tentar se cadastrar:<br><br>"; echo $errors; } linha 47 começa no if.
-
não esta dando erro do mesmo jeito. Notice: Undefined variable: errors in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 47
-
é verdade é este mesmo, mas ainda esa dando erro na linha 47. Notice: Undefined variable: errors in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 47
-
bom conseguimos criar né mas ainda esta dando erro, olha a mensagem que deu. Warning: mysql_affected_rows(): supplied resource is not a valid MySQL-Link resource in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 37 Notice: Undefined variable: errors in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 47 Olá, dfgdfg ! Agora você já pode acessar a área VIP com o seu nome de usuário (loguei) e com sua senha. A equipe do Kadett Clube DF agradece e espera poder ajudar sempre que preciso.
-
nossa . é fogo. alterei mas retorno o mesmo erro. Warning: mysql_affected_rows() expects parameter 1 to be resource, boolean given in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 33
-
ele esta sem o comente. botei o comente pra vocês verem a linha 35. ok
-
ESerra não pricisou trocar essas linhas de codigo não, eu alterei e deu não mesma. vlw! O willian acertou passou da linha 33. troquei o mysql_num_rows pelo mysql_affected_rows porque não estava retornando o que eu queria.ok agora não esta passando desta linha. aqui oO. Parse error: syntax error, unexpected T_IF in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 35 <html> <head> <title>Documento sem título</title> </head> <body> <div align="center"><font size="1" face="Verdana, Arial, Helvetica, sans-serif"> <? $nome = $_POST['nome']; $nascimento = $_POST['nascimento']; $sexo = $_POST['sexo']; $tel = $_POST['tel']; $cel = $_POST['cel']; $email = $_POST['email']; $endereco = $_POST['endereco']; $bairro = $_POST['bairro']; $cep = $_POST['cep']; $cidade = $_POST['cidade']; $estado = $_POST['estado']; $login = $_POST['login']; $senha = $_POST['senha']; $senha2 = $_POST['senha2']; include "configuracao.php"; $db = mysql_connect ($host); $basedados = mysql_select_db($database); $pesquisar = mysql_query("SELECT * FROM usuarios_vip WHERE login = '$login'", $db); $contagem = mysql_affected_rows($pesquisar). //mysql_num_rows($pesquisar); // LINHA 35 if ( $contagem == 1 ) { $errors .= "- O nome de usuario que você escolheu já está cadastrado.<br>"; } if ( $senha != $senha2 ) { $errors .= "- As duas senhas não correspondem.<br>"; } if ( $errors == "" ) { $cadastrar = mysql_query("INSERT INTO usuarios_vip (nome, nascimento, sexo, tel, cel, email, endereco, bairro, cep, cidade, estado, login, senha) VALUES ('$nome','$nascimento','$sexo','$tel','$cel','$email','$endereco','$bairro','$cep','$cidade','$estado','$login','$senha')", $db); if ( $cadastrar == 1 ) { echo "<font size=1 face=Verdana, Arial, Helvetica, sans-serif><br><br>Olá, $nome !<br><br>Agora você já pode acessar a área VIP com o seu nome de usuário ($login) e com sua senha.<br><br>A equipe do Kadett Clube DF agradece e espera poder ajudar sempre que preciso.</font></div>"; } else { echo "Ocorreu um erro no servidor ao tentar se cadastrar."; } } else { echo "Ocorrram os seguintes erros ao tentar se cadastrar:<br><br>"; echo $errors; } ?> </font></div> </body> </html>
-
pesquisei antes não willian. dei uma olhada no manual mas ainda não consegui enteder, você pode me explicar e me dizer a solução. continua dando esta mesma linha de erro.
-
Tenho todo o sistema aqui se vocês quiserem dar uma olhada. não é muito complexo mas é bem eficiente. vem completo ate com o scrip do banco. agora não sei se posso postar aqui....
-
Coloquei sem senha e deu o mesmo erro Warning: mysql_num_rows() expects parameter 1 to be resource, boolean given in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 33 Notice: Undefined variable: errors in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 43 Ocorreu um erro no servidor ao tentar se cadastrar.
-
Isto porque agora teu script sequer tenta conectar. Só porque reduziu o número de erros, não significa que você arrumou algo. Todos servidor MySQL tem um usuário. O que é opcional (mas altamente perigoso) é a senha. No arquivo 'configuração.php' há as variáveis que dizem respeito á host, usuario, enfim, informações para estabelecer a conexão com o banco de dados. Você precisa atribuir á estas variáveis os dados corretos, para que a função 'mysql_connect' consiga conectar ao MySQL. Se não estabelecer a conexão, nenhuma query poderá ser executada. mJi esta dando este dois erros agora Warning: mysql_num_rows() expects parameter 1 to be resource, boolean given in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 33 Notice: Undefined variable: errors in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 43 Ocorreu um erro no servidor ao tentar se cadastrar. e em configuração já coloquei o login e a senha, ele ta assim. $host = "localhost"; //endereço do seu servidor MySQL $database = "usuarios_vip"; //o database que conterá sua tabela, muitas vezes seu próprio login $tabela = "usuarios_vip"; //o nome de sua tabela $login_db = "root"; //login usado no MySQL $senha_db = "root"; //senha usado no MySQL
-
dps que eu retirei esta linha ($login_db, $senha_db), saiu duas linhas de erro. entende.
-
retirei também o ($login_db, $senha_db) so deixei o $host. dps que retirei saiu mas o erro. eu estou com o projeto todo aqui.
-
não esta adicionando no banco porque num esta passando pelo if que verifica se tem algum erro. dps do if vem o insert. vlw em configuracao.php eu retirei o usuario e a senha., porque o banco que eu criei na tem.
-
como arrumar isso, ajuda aew to perdidinho..
-
Boa tarde pessoal. estou aqui com esse problema, sou novo na area de programar, vamos la. olha gente tenho um codigo que quando chama pra concluir da isso. Notice: Undefined variable: login_db in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 29 Notice: Undefined variable: senha_db in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 29 Warning: mysql_num_rows() expects parameter 1 to be resource, boolean given in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 33 Notice: Undefined variable: errors in C:\xampp\htdocs\sistemadelogin\enviar_cadastro.php on line 43 Ocorreu um erro no servidor ao tentar se cadastrar. esse é o meu codigo enviar cadastro. <html> <head> <title>Documento sem título</title> </head> <body> <div align="center"><font size="1" face="Verdana, Arial, Helvetica, sans-serif"> <? $nome = $_POST['nome']; $nascimento = $_POST['nascimento']; $sexo = $_POST['sexo']; $tel = $_POST['tel']; $cel = $_POST['cel']; $email = $_POST['email']; $endereco = $_POST['endereco']; $bairro = $_POST['bairro']; $cep = $_POST['cep']; $cidade = $_POST['cidade']; $estado = $_POST['estado']; $login = $_POST['login']; $senha = $_POST['senha']; $senha2 = $_POST['senha2']; include "configuracao.php"; $db = mysql_connect ($host, $login_db, $senha_db); $basedados = mysql_select_db($database); $pesquisar = mysql_query("SELECT * FROM usuarios_vip WHERE login = '$login'", $db); $contagem = mysql_num_rows($pesquisar); if ( $contagem == 1 ) { $errors .= "- O nome de usuario que você escolheu já está cadastrado.<br>"; } if ( $senha != $senha2 ) { $errors .= "- As duas senhas não correspondem.<br>"; } if ( $errors == "" ) { $cadastrar = mysql_query("INSERT INTO usuarios_vip (nome, nascimento, sexo, tel, cel, email, endereco, bairro, cep, cidade, estado, login, senha) VALUES ('$nome','$nascimento','$sexo','$tel','$cel','$email','$endereco','$bairro','$cep','$cidade','$estado','$login','$senha')", $db); if ( $cadastrar == 1 ) { echo "<font size=1 face=Verdana, Arial, Helvetica, sans-serif><br><br>Olá, $nome !<br><br>Agora você já pode acessar a área VIP com o seu nome de usuário ($login) e com sua senha.<br><br>A equipe do Kadett Clube DF agradece e espera poder ajudar sempre que preciso.</font></div>"; } else { echo "Ocorreu um erro no servidor ao tentar se cadastrar."; } } else { echo "Ocorrram os seguintes erros ao tentar se cadastrar:<br><br>"; echo $errors; } ?> </font></div> </body> </html> estou disponivél a qualquer hora. tenho que testar esse sistema mas pra passar por esse ta fogo. vlw!